Taro patch with two Palauan children near the hedge, March 14, 1948

 Item — Box: 1, item: I-81

Description provided by photographer Roy Simonson reads: "Taro patch on mucky soils near the village of Ulimang, east coast at south end of Arekalong peninsula, Babelthuap Island. Plants in the various patches are in different stages of growth so that harvesting can be continuous. One patch has recently been tilled for more planting. Palm leaves are placed between rows of new plants. Two Palauan boys are coming through hedge in back."
